Trevor L.
Kerr is currently the Chairman at Cerebos (Australia) Ltd.
and Cerebos Gregg's Ltd.
He is also a Director at AMI Insurance Ltd.
In the past, he served as the Chairman at Dominion Salt Ltd.
and as an Independent Non-Executive Director at Taylors Group Ltd.

Property/Casualty InsuranceFinance Founded in Christchurch in 1926 as the South Island Motor Union (SIMU), AMI Insurance has evolved over nearly 100 years into the largest wholly-owned New Zealand fire and general domestic lines insurance company. It is founded in Christchurch in 1926 as the South Island Motor Union (SIMU). With a head office in Christchurch, 73 branches and 21 agencies throughout the country, it is a truly national company, with nearly 500,000 customers holding some 1.2 million policies. Their New Zealand policyholders own AMI. That's because they have what is known as a “mutual” structure, common in the insurance industry overseas. There are no shareholders expecting to be paid a dividend out of the annual profit. Their profits are reinvested in the company for the benefit of policy holders. Their branch and agency network is the largest of any insurance company in New Zealand and they encourage their customers to deal directly with their staff, numbering about 1000 across New Zealand, for personal and friendly service. AMI is run for the benefit of their policyholders, who are also their owners.
